Latest Trends and Techniques in Cosmetic Dentistry

Below are recent improvements in cosmetic dentistry that you can expect from your dentist:

Laser dentistry

Laser dentistry uses lasers (beams of light) to perform cosmetic and restorative dental procedures like reshaping gums, accelerating teeth whitening, repairing dental fillings, removing tooth infections, crown lengthening, gum surgeries, biopsies, and removing lesions.

Lasers eliminate the need for scalpels and other traditional tools in dental procedures like surgery, enabling more precise, effective, comfortable, less invasive, and fast-recovery treatments.  Most cosmetic dentists are adopting laser dentistry in 2023 and beyond.

3D printing

3D technology is growing quickly, with many dentists and dental clinics adopting it. 3D technology allows your dentist to produce cosmetic models like dental crowns, Invisalign, implants, bridges, veneers, guards, and dentures. 3D printing allows for more accuracy, better aesthetics, and faster fabrication of cosmetic restorations.

Teledentistry

While telehealth has benefited the medical industry, the technology is gaining popularity in the dental industry. Teledentistry allows dental professionals to deliver online cosmetic care services like consultations and checkups.

This saves hundreds of hours and dollars on resources that could have been used where teledentistry is applied. Teledentistry can also be used to administer dental care for patients outside typical service areas. Still, most dental appointments need a physical presence in the dental office.

How to Transform Your Smile with Cosmetic Dentistry

Below are common cosmetic procedures that you can expect from our cosmetic dentist near you:

  • Teeth whitening. Teeth whitening involves applying bleaching gels on the teeth and activating them with lasers to remove teeth stains and discoloration. This provides a brighter and more natural smile.
  • Dentures. Dentures are custom-made tooth replacement prostheses used to replace missing teeth. They can either be fixed or removable.
  • Dental implants. Dental implants offer a more stable, natural-looking, and durable solution to replace missing teeth. Teeth implants are fixed into the jawbone and then covered with a dental crown for a natural appearance.
  • Dental bridges. Teeth bridges are fixed prostheses that consist of artificial teeth supported by crowns, frameworks, or dental implants.
  • Dental bonding. Teeth bonding involves applying tooth-colored composite resin and shaping it to repair or hide imperfections like chips, stains, and gaps. This provides a more natural-looking and beautiful smile.
  • Orthodontics. Orthodontic treatments like Invisalign and braces are used to correct bite issues like overcrowding and misaligned teeth and jaw, giving a straighter and more natural smile.
  • Dental crowns. Dental crowns are tooth-shaped, custom-made dental caps placed over damaged teeth to improve their appearance, strength, and stability. Crowns correct imperfections like stains, chips, decay, and breaks. Crowns also replace missing teeth with bridges and implants.
  • Dental veneers. Teeth veneers are thin custom-made shells and coatings adhered to the tooth’s front to repair or hide imperfections like stains, chips, and gaps.
